What Is Load Cell Calibration?

Load cell calibration involves comparing the output of a load cell against known reference weights or certified calibration standards.

The process verifies whether the sensor is producing accurate readings throughout its operating range. If deviations are detected, adjustments can be made to restore measurement accuracy and system performance.

Calibration helps ensure confidence in the data generated by industrial weighing systems.

Factors That Affect Load Cell Accuracy

Numerous environmental and operational factors can influence load cell performance over time.

These include:

Mechanical Stress

Repeated loading cycles can gradually affect sensor performance.

Environmental Conditions

Temperature changes, moisture, dust, and vibration can influence measurement accuracy.

Improper Installation

Incorrect mounting arrangements can introduce unwanted forces and measurement errors.

Electrical Issues

Damaged cables, unstable power supplies, and signal interference may affect sensor outputs.

Regular calibration helps identify these issues before they impact operations.

Load Cell System Verification

In many cases, evaluating the load cell alone is not sufficient.

A complete weighing system assessment may also include:

  • Indicators
  • Junction boxes
  • Signal amplifiers
  • PLC interfaces
  • Control systems

Verifying the entire measurement chain helps ensure accurate results throughout the system.

When Should Load Cells Be Calibrated?

Calibration frequency depends on several factors, including application demands, operating conditions, regulatory requirements, and usage levels.

Many industrial facilities perform calibration:

  • Annually
  • Semi-annually
  • Following equipment modifications
  • After overload incidents
  • During preventive maintenance programs

Establishing a structured calibration schedule helps maintain long-term system performance.
